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and organized Dental Receptionist to join our team.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of our dental office by managing patient interactions, maintaining medical records, and supporting administrative tasks. This position requires a strong understanding of medical office systems, excellent communication skills, and a commitment to providing exceptional patient care.
Responsibilities
- Greet patients warmly and manage the check-in and check-out process.
- Schedule appointments efficiently while considering patient needs and office availability.
- Maintain accurate medical records in compliance with HIPAA regulations.
- Review documentation for completeness and accuracy, ensuring all necessary information is captured.
- Utilize computerized systems for patient data entry and retrieval.
- Process insurance claims and verify patient insurance coverage.
- Handle phone inquiries professionally, providing information about services offered.
- Assist with the management of dental supplies and office inventory.
- Collaborate with dental staff to ensure a seamless patient experience.
Qualifications
- Previous experience in a medical office or dental reception role is preferred.
- Familiarity with ICD-9 coding and medical terminology is advantageous.
- Proficient in using computerized systems for documentation and record management.
- Strong attention to detail with excellent organizational skills.
- Ability to handle sensitive information with discretion and maintain confidentiality in accordance with HIPAA guidelines.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ills to interact effectively with patients and staff.
- Ability to work well under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
